Subject: [PATCH] sunxi: Enable UBI and NAND support

Enable the NAND and UBI support in the configuration header so that we can
(finally) use it.

Signed-off-by: Hans de Goede <hdegoede@redhat.com>
Signed-off-by: Maxime Ripard <maxime.ripard@free-electrons.com>
Acked-by: Jagan Teki <jagan@openedev.com>
